The Jivamukti Canteen is an entirely organic, vegan and homemade café inside a yoga studio in Berlin Mitte. It serves soup, salads, sandwiches, burger, quiche, cake, cookies, smoothies and more.

As part of the Jivamukti Yoga studio in Mitte, the Jivamukti Canteen has become not only a place to go for yogis, but also other conscious coffee lovers. Besides yoga practitioners you can find families coming here but also students and freelancers using the Wi-Fi.
They serve two different fresh soups per day – always changing – as well as different salads. There is also the “Buddhi Burger” – a delicious homemade patty with fresh veggies and a special sauce. All ingredients are sourced organic and, if possible, regional.
Cakes and cookies include banana bread, energy balls, croissants and other varying sweets. There are always raw and glutenfree options available.
There is a fridge inside the canteen which is always stacked with freshly made salads and soups to take away. As the Canteen is focused on preserving the environment, only reusable glass jars are used, which can be returned for a small deposit.



As they don’t serve cows milk, you can choose between soy or oat milk for your coffee, or rice-coconut or homemade almond milk for a small extra charge.
Everything here is homemade, prepared in the open kitchen inside the canteen. Most dishes are made using the infamous Thermomix.
Inside the Canteen there is a large wooden table – perfect for doing some work – as well as a number of smaller tables and a sofa. All in all about 25 people find a place to sit here. In summer, there are tables and chairs outside for 15 to 20 people.
